Home Ventilation and Pressure - It is becoming increasingly necessary to have your home checked for home pressurization. Does your home have negative pressure inside of it? Do you have a gas or oil furnace which is inside the home and uses the air in the home for combustion air to fire the furnace or boiler?
Do you have other gas or oil-burning appliances, a fireplace, gas logs, or anything which consumes air inside the home? This does not refer to furnaces that are located in the attic (unless you have a completely sealed attic or the attic has a maximum height of fewer than 30 inches.)
Home Ventilation and Pressure | Appliances and Air Content
These appliances consume air and along with some other air-consuming appliances in your home, the issue of home pressureand home ventilation comes into question especially in this day and age when the drive is on to increase efficiency and reduce energy consumption.
Homes are being built tighter with better insulation, doors, and windows. Less infiltration air is being fed into the modern homes of today so it’s important to give the home a safety check to make sure there is enough air left over for the occupants of the home.
HVAC Tip - Having the proper humidity levels in your home or business is important not only for your health but also the amount of energy your HVAC systems use to keep you comfortable. If the humidity level is high in the summer you will not feel comfortable. If the humidity level is low in the winter you will not feel warm when the thermostat is set for an average temperature. This will result in turning the thermostat up to compensate and you will use more energy to stay comfortable. A properly designed and installed HVAC system will keep the proper levels of humidity in your home or business and save you money in energy costs by reducing the amount you use the HVAC system.
